2020 Ford Transit 250

The 2020 Ford Transit 250 gets a major mid-cycle update led by a new standard 3.5-liter V6, a 10-speed automatic transmission, and newly offered all-wheel drive. It also gains a redesigned cab and a much broader set of standard driver-assist features.

About the 2020 Ford Transit 250

First U.S.-market Transit generation (launched for 2015), major 2020 refresh.

Ford positions the Transit as a full-size van family for businesses that need one platform to handle cargo, crews, passengers, or upfit work. Its core appeal is breadth: multiple roof heights, wheelbases, and body styles, plus a lower load floor than traditional truck-based vans and a more modern safety-tech package. Against rivals, Ford leans on easier drivability, broad body choices, and work-ready practicality for trades, delivery fleets, shuttle use, and van conversions.

The 2020 Transit 250 is set up as a job-focused van with short and long wheelbases, three roof heights, and a new crew van body style for carrying a small team plus equipment. The shorter low-roof version favors maneuverability, while the extended high-roof model provides 487.3 cubic feet of cargo space and up to 77 inches of cargo height. Across the range, useful work features include rear cargo doors, a passenger-side sliding door, Bluetooth, dual USB ports, and cargo tie-down hooks on the extended model.

What changed, by category

Powertrain
A new 3.5-liter PFDi V6 becomes the standard engine, every engine is paired with a 10-speed automatic transmission, and all-wheel drive joins the van range.
Styling
Ford revises the front-end design and substantially reworks the dashboard, front seating area, storage spaces, and control layout.
Safety
Automatic emergency braking, lane-keeping assistance, automatic high beams, rain-sensing wipers, and post-collision braking become standard.
Structural
A crew van body style joins the lineup. Ford also reorganizes the Transit 250 configurations around simpler roof-height and wheelbase names, adding four such configurations and dropping several side-door-specific versions.

How the 2021 Ford Transit 250 compares

The 2021 Ford Transit 250 was a light-update model, not a redesign. The biggest change was the loss of the optional diesel engine; single-rear-wheel models also gained a standard electric parking brake.

Frequently asked questions

Is the 2020 Ford Transit 250 a major update over the 2019 model?

Yes. The 2020 Transit 250 receives a substantial mid-cycle update rather than a full redesign, with a new standard engine, a 10-speed automatic, newly offered all-wheel drive, more standard safety equipment, and a redesigned cab and front end.

What engine and transmission are new for the 2020 Ford Transit 250?

The 2020 Transit 250 gets a new standard 3.5-liter PFDi V6, and every engine is paired with a 10-speed automatic transmission.

Did the 2020 Ford Transit 250 add all-wheel drive?

Yes. All-wheel drive joins the Transit van range for 2020, giving this model year an alternative to the standard rear-wheel-drive layout.

What safety features became standard on the 2020 Ford Transit 250?

The 2020 Transit 250 makes automatic emergency braking, lane-keeping assistance, automatic high beams, rain-sensing wipers, and post-collision braking standard.

Did the 2020 Ford Transit 250 body lineup change?

Yes. A crew van body style joins for 2020, and the configuration names are reorganized around roof height and wheelbase. Four low- and medium-roof configurations are added, while several older side-door-specific versions are dropped or renamed.
